Output 4ef5b35c659b6696170b6be3665ec4ff1cf784e1930c1e7e46a6d984c6df1741:1

value
3005695
script pubkey
OP_0 OP_PUSHBYTES_20 babdb59dc4201301b8df7bfd3081f84893ad03b9
address
bc1qh27mt8wyyqfsrwxl007npq0cfzf66qaen7fj9s
transaction
4ef5b35c659b6696170b6be3665ec4ff1cf784e1930c1e7e46a6d984c6df1741
spent
true